Purchasing and Inventory Coordinator

3 weeks ago


Greater Toronto Area, Canada Sibwest Inc. Full time

**We are looking for a Purchasing and Inventory Coordinator on a full-time basis for our hi-rise projects in Greater Toronto Area.**

Sibwest Inc. is a reliable and knowledgeable formwork contractor with proven industry expertise. We specialize in formwork and reinforced concrete solutions offering our services to a wide range of building sectors including commercial, residential, and infrastructure projects. Covering all parts of Southern Ontario, Sibwest delivers an innovative approach using a range of traditional and modern formwork systems.

**Basic Duties and Responsibilities**:

- Research key suppliers for construction materials/assets and services; construction equipment, spare parts and tools.
- Prequalify vendors and subcontractors, research potential supplier’ company background, projects completed, years of experience, reference check, key contacts
- Organize the delivery/return of rental/purchased goods on/off site
- Control stock material and coordinate required goods with workers on site in timely manner.
- Negotiate and propose contracts, terms and conditions with suppliers (coordinate between company legal and project management team)
- Identify and select vendors to purchase requisitioned consumables, while meeting criteria such as specification, price, quantity, quality, safety, and delivery date. Clear understanding of “Best Value”
- Assist in the development and continuous improvement of procurement systems, including system documentation and roll-out
- Support and participate in district and corporate cross-functional project teams
- Maintain accurate records of all inventory transactions and purchase orders, prepare reports
- Review inventory records daily and notify of supplies levels immediately to ensure proper stock rotation
- Oversee and manage all scheduling-related issues (including last-minute changes) to minimize delays

**Qualifications**:

- Drivers license
- Familiarity with construction material and construction practices is a huge asset
- Ability to lift goods up to 70 lbs
- Prior logistics experience is an asset
